I actually think having this post here as a cheat sheet to easily google defeats the purpose of having verification questions to register.

The reason to have them is to make it not worth the time/annoying enough for a casual spammer/troll/SEO black hat to not bother doing enough reading to be able to find the answers.

If all it takes is a google to register, then instead of someone being genuinely interested in the forum and FIRE stuff and have read the blog enough to be able to answer them, they can just short cut by doing the google, find this thread and hop on and start spamming.
